๐ Company Context
Industry: LeafGuard operates in the construction industry, specifically in gutter installation and home improvement.
Company Size: LeafGuard is a mid-sized company with 1,001-5,000 employees.
Founded: LeafGuard was founded in 1993 and has since grown to become a well-established and successful company in its industry.
Company Description:
- LeafGuard specializes in the installation of a patented one-piece leaf and debris shedding gutter system
- The company offers a lifetime, clog-free guarantee, and a Limited Lifetime Warranty on its ScratchGuardยฎ paint finish
- LeafGuard is known for its professional and reliable services, providing customers with peace of mind
